Job description
Duties include but are not limited to:
- Provide day-to-day support for HRIS and LMS by processing employee data changes, additions, and deletions in Paycom, maintaining Paycom Learning, and overseeing daily system operations, including user access management and issue resolution
- Ensure data integrity within the HRIS by performing regular audits of employee records, payroll, and benefits information to maintain accuracy and regulatory compliance
- Recommend and implement HRIS enhancements, including testing, training, troubleshooting, and building automated solutions to optimize system performance and support informed decision-making
- Design and generate custom reports on workforce metrics (e.g., turnover, performance, demographics) to support business decisions
- Identify opportunities to automate HR workflows and lead the testing and implementation of system upgrades and patches
- Develop and maintain standardized, DOL-compliant job descriptions in partnership with hiring managers, HRBPs, and Talent Acquisition, and manage the job description library across shared drives and the HRIS
- Create training materials, job aids, and provide ongoing support to employees and HR staff using the system
